How do you write 8,670,000,000 in scientific notation?

#8.67# x #10^9#

Explanation:

Start by moving the decimal until there's only 1 digit in front of it. Then, write out the number and place the exponent. The value of the exponent depends on the number of times we moved the decimal. Since we have to move the decimal to the left 9 times, the answer will be

#8,670,000,000#
#8.67# x #1000000000#
#8.67# x #10^9#
